USAC Sprint Cars Invade Arizona This Weekend!

 


Kevin Montgomery PEORIA, Ariz. (October 24th, 2011) – The crisp Arizona weather in October, campers filling the Canyon Camp grounds and Non Wing Sprint Cars from around the country filling the pit area at Canyon Speedway, this will be the site as USAC Sprint Cars take on the 3/8-mile clay oval this Friday and Saturday night for the ParkerStore Hall of Fame Classic.

2010 USAC Driver of the Year, Bryan Clauson, sets his sites on his second USAC National Driver Championship as he leads an extremely potent Kyle Larson by only 13 points headed into the two day stint at CSP.

Levi Jones will bring a 44-point lead to Arizona with Chris Windom and Jon Stanbrough close on his heels. Jones, seeking his fifth USAC National Sprint Car Title, will bring the Tony Stewart Racing GM Performance Parts Eagle/Chevy to the West Coast in an attempt to seal the Championship.

Mike Spencer, defending USAC/CRA Sprint Car Champion, is in the driver's seat for his fourth consecutive championship aboard the legendary Ron Chaffin/Bruce Bromme number 50 as he leads Matt Mitchell by 30 points going into the final races of the year.

RJ Johnson will lead the Arizona contingent into battle against the national stars as he uses his Southwest Championships momentum heading into the big weekend. Johnson will be among several drivers contending for the Hall of Fame victory as he joins a large cast of drivers set to defend their home track.

Tempe, Arizona's, Ron Shuman, will be honored as Grand Marshal for the ParkerStore Hall of Fame Classic at Canyon Speedway. Shuman will be among several Arizona racing legends schedule to sign autographs at the upcoming Hall of Fame Classic including Lealand McSpadden along with Richard Griffin, Terry Belcher Jr. and many more Arizona racing legends as Windy McDonald inducts five new members in to the Hall of Fame.

The Hall of Fame Classic, presented by The ParkerStore, found a home at the Peoria, Arizona race track in 2010 and has quickly become one of the marquee events of the 30 year old facility. The combination of the National USAC Sprint Cars and the tradition of the Parker Store Hall of Fame Classic will likely make for a formidable West Coast Sprint Car event.

The Arizona Motorsports Hall of Fame was founded in 1986 when the first 10 members were inducted. Since its inception, more than 80 new members have been elected to the elite group that is occupied with a rich racing heritage, one that is abundant with tradition and prestige. The members list is impressive and each of them has made a considerable impact on racing across the country.
